Hey Lima! How's it going?

1. Montipora spongodes or similar sp, too furry for confusa.

2. Forest fire m samarensis It should color up a lot more under good light.

3. ORA green birdsnest

4. Looks like undata but I think its something else, doesn't have the right ridges for undata.

5. Green slimer or some type of stag, hard to say until it grows out more.
